At Lympstone Commando, customers will encounter minimalistic facilities which cater to a basic, yet practical, passenger experience. Importantly, the station lacks a formal ticket office and ticket machines, meaning that tickets must be purchased and collected elsewhere. The station does feature an induction loop for those with hearing impairments, but it falls short on other accessibility features, including a complete absence of step-free access.
While waiting rooms and lounges aren't available, passengers have access to a seating area to rest while waiting for connections. Support such as help points are provided, and the station staff is available to offer assistance should additional support be needed. Travelers should plan around the absence of amenities like shops, ATMs, restrooms, and cycling facilities, ensuring to prepare essentials before their arrival.
The station facilitates onward travel through various transport links, allowing passengers to explore the surrounding region with ease. A rail replacement service is available outside on the A376, ensuring an uninterrupted continuation of travel even when rail service disruptions occur. While Matlock Bath station may lack some of the amenities found in larger stations, it offers essential facilities to ensure a smooth journey. Travelers can collect their tickets easily from the accessible ticket machines, although there is no staffed ticket office. The station is equipped with smartcard validators but doesn't issue smartcards itself. To assist passengers with hearing impairments, an induction loop is available. Although there's no waiting room or seating area, travelers will find a customer help point to offer support with travel inquiries.
Accessibility is thoughtfully considered at Matlock Bath station. Step-free access is provided with level ramped entry to the platforms, ensuring a comfortable experience for those with mobility challenges. However, the station does lack facilities such as toilets, refreshment services, or bike hire options. Despite this, the station maintains practicality with bicycle stands and CCTV for added security.
For those planning to continue their journeys beyond Matlock Bath, there are convenient transport links available. For instance, buses can be accessed right outside the station on Dale Road. Additionally, a printable guide for planning bus journeys can be found here. Unfortunately, there aren't any specific car hire or taxi services directly associated with the station, so advance arrangement might be needed.
